1. What Tools Do I Need To Drill A Hole In Rock?
The right tools are crucial for successfully drilling a hole in rock. You will need a rotary drill or hammer drill, drill bits specifically designed for rock (carbide or diamond-tipped), safety glasses, a dust mask, a water source, and possibly clamps to secure the rock. Using the proper drill bit ensures efficiency and prevents damage to both the rock and your drill.
- Rotary Drill vs. Hammer Drill: A rotary drill uses a spinning motion, while a hammer drill adds a hammering action. Hammer drills are generally better for harder rocks like granite.
- Drill Bits: Carbide-tipped bits are suitable for softer rocks, while diamond-tipped bits are necessary for harder rocks.
- Safety Gear: Always wear safety glasses and a dust mask to protect yourself from flying debris and dust.
- Water Source: Water helps to keep the drill bit cool and reduces dust. A simple spray bottle can work.
- Clamps: Clamps help to hold the rock steady, preventing it from moving during drilling.

3. What Are The Best Techniques For Starting A Hole In Rock?
Starting a hole in rock requires a steady hand and patience. Begin by marking the desired location with a center punch. Start drilling at a slow speed and a slight angle to create a pilot hole. Once the pilot hole is established, gradually increase the angle until the drill is vertical.
- Marking the Spot: Use a center punch to create a small indentation at the drilling location. This helps to prevent the drill bit from wandering.
- Pilot Hole: Start with a small-diameter drill bit to create a pilot hole. This guides the larger drill bit and reduces the risk of chipping.
- Slow Speed: Begin drilling at a slow speed to maintain control and prevent overheating.
- Angle: Start at a slight angle to create a groove, then gradually move to a vertical position.

6. What Is The Best Way To Drill Through Different Types Of Rock?
Different types of rock require different drilling techniques. Softer rocks like sandstone can be drilled with carbide-tipped bits and moderate pressure. Harder rocks like granite require diamond-tipped bits and more pressure. Always adjust your technique based on the rock’s hardness.
- Sandstone: Softer rock, drill with carbide-tipped bits and moderate pressure.
- Limestone: Medium hardness, carbide-tipped bits, steady pressure, and water cooling.
- Granite: Hard rock, diamond-tipped bits, higher pressure, and consistent water cooling.
- Basalt: Very hard, diamond-tipped bits, significant pressure, and frequent cooling.
- Slate: Can be prone to chipping, use slow speeds, light pressure, and sharp drill bits.

7. How Can I Prevent Chipping Or Cracking The Rock While Drilling?
Preventing chipping or cracking requires careful technique. Use a slow drilling speed, especially when nearing the opposite side of the rock. Apply gentle pressure and avoid forcing the drill bit. Consider drilling from both sides to meet in the middle.
- Slow Speed: Reduce the drilling speed as you approach the opposite side of the rock.
- Gentle Pressure: Avoid applying excessive pressure, which can cause cracking.
- Two-Sided Drilling: Drill halfway through the rock from one side, then flip it over and drill from the other side to meet in the middle.
- Pilot Hole: Using a pilot hole helps guide the larger drill bit and minimizes stress on the rock.
- Sharp Bits: Ensure your drill bits are sharp to reduce the force required for drilling.

9. How Do I Drill A Large Diameter Hole In Rock?
Drilling a large diameter hole requires a step-by-step approach. Start with a small pilot hole and gradually increase the drill bit size. Use a core drill bit for very large holes. Ensure you use water cooling and maintain a slow, steady speed.
- Pilot Hole: Begin with a small pilot hole to guide the larger drill bits.
- Incremental Increase: Gradually increase the drill bit size in small increments.
- Core Drill Bit: For very large holes, use a core drill bit, which cuts a circular groove and removes a core of rock.
- Water Cooling: Continuous water cooling is essential to prevent overheating.
- Steady Speed: Maintain a slow and steady drilling speed to ensure a clean cut.

11. What Are The Advantages Of Using A Hammer Drill Over A Standard Drill?
A hammer drill combines rotary motion with a hammering action, making it more effective for drilling through hard materials like concrete and stone. The hammering action helps to break up the material, allowing the drill bit to penetrate more easily. This results in faster drilling speeds and less strain on the drill bit and the user.
- Increased Efficiency: Hammer drills penetrate hard materials more quickly than standard drills.
- Reduced Strain: The hammering action reduces the amount of force required from the user.
- Versatility: Hammer drills can be used for a variety of tasks, including drilling into concrete, brick, and stone.
- Durability: Hammer drills are typically built to withstand the demands of heavy-duty use.
- Better for Hard Materials: Hammer drills are specifically designed for hard materials, making them the best choice for drilling into rock.

18. What Should I Do If The Drill Bit Gets Stuck In The Rock?
If the drill bit gets stuck in the rock, stop drilling immediately. Try reversing the drill to see if you can dislodge the bit. If that doesn’t work, apply penetrating oil around the bit and let it sit for a few minutes. Gently try to wiggle the bit loose. If all else fails, you may need to break the rock around the bit.
- Stop Drilling: Stop drilling immediately to avoid further damage.
- Reverse Drill: Try reversing the drill to dislodge the bit.
- Penetrating Oil: Apply penetrating oil around the bit and let it sit for a few minutes.
- Wiggle Bit: Gently try to wiggle the bit loose.
- Break Rock: If all else fails, you may need to break the rock around the bit.

26. What Is The Difference Between Wet And Dry Drilling?
Wet drilling involves using water as a coolant and lubricant while drilling. Dry drilling does not use water. Wet drilling is generally preferred for rock drilling because it helps to keep the drill bit cool, reduces dust, and prolongs the life of the drill bit.
- Cooling: Wet drilling provides better cooling, preventing the drill bit from overheating.
- Dust Control: Wet drilling reduces dust, improving visibility and protecting your health.
- Bit Life: Wet drilling prolongs the life of the drill bit by reducing friction and wear.
- Efficiency: Wet drilling can be more efficient, especially when drilling hard rock.
- Cleanliness: Wet drilling helps to keep the drilling area cleaner by flushing away rock dust.

29. What are the innovative trends for rock drilling in the USA?
Here’s a table summarizing the latest trends in rock drilling:
Trend | Description | Application |
---|---|---|
Automation | Increased use of automated drilling rigs and robotic systems to improve efficiency, reduce labor costs, and enhance safety. | Mining, construction, and infrastructure projects. |
Remote Control | Operation of drilling equipment from a remote location, allowing for safer operation in hazardous environments and improved precision. | Mining, tunneling, and deep drilling. |
Data Analytics | Use of sensors and data analytics to monitor drilling performance, optimize drilling parameters, and predict equipment failures. | All types of rock drilling. |
Environmentally Friendly Practices | Increased focus on minimizing environmental impact through dust suppression, noise reduction, and the use of biodegradable drilling fluids. | All types of rock drilling |
Down-the-Hole (DTH) Hammer Drilling | DTH hammer drilling is a method where the hammer is located directly behind the drill bit, providing more efficient energy transfer and faster drilling rates. It is effective in hard rock formations. | Mining, quarrying, and construction where drilling through hard rock is required. |
Sonic Drilling | Sonic drilling uses high-frequency vibrations to advance the drill bit through the ground. It is faster and more efficient than conventional drilling methods, particularly in unconsolidated materials. | Environmental sampling, geotechnical investigations, and mineral exploration where minimal disturbance to the surrounding soil is important. |
Use of Bioremediation | Bioremediation involves using microorganisms to clean up contaminated soil and groundwater. It can be used to remediate drilling sites and prevent environmental damage. | Environmental remediation projects where drilling has resulted in soil or groundwater contamination. |
Advanced Drill Bits and Materials | Development of new drill bit designs and materials that are more durable, efficient, and capable of drilling through harder rock formations. | All types of rock drilling, particularly in challenging geological conditions. |
These trends are driving innovation and improving the efficiency, safety, and environmental sustainability of rock drilling operations across the United States.
